md/raid5: set chunk_sectors to enable full stripe I/O splitting
Set chunk_sectors to the full stripe width (io_opt) so that the block
layer splits I/O at full stripe boundaries. This ensures that large
writes are aligned to full stripes, avoiding the read-modify-write
overhead that occurs with partial stripe writes in RAID-5/6.
When chunk_sectors is set, the block layer's bio splitting logic in
get_max_io_size() uses blk_boundary_sectors_left() to limit I/O size
to the boundary. This naturally aligns split bios to full stripe
boundaries, enabling more efficient full stripe writes.
Test results with 24-disk RAID5 (chunk_size=64k):
dd if=/dev/zero of=/dev/md0 bs=10M oflag=direct
Before: 461 MB/s
After: 520 MB/s (+12.8%)
